## Getting started with Paperkite

Welcome aboard! Paperkite is our little service that turns billing data into polished PDF invoices. You'll mostly touch the template layer — don't worry about the ledger plumbing for now. Spin up the dev stack with the usual script, then point your client at the staging renderer using the key below.

service key, tafog-fajop: kto11_qcz7hs8cjIG

## Schema migrations without downtime

Welcome to the Driftline team! Quick rule of thumb: never drop or rename a column in the same release that stops writing to it. We do expand-migrate-contract, always in three separate deploys. Yes, it feels slow. It's saved us twice this quarter. Before your first migration, run the dry-run checker against the staging replica and get a sign-off from whoever's on schema duty. The full step-by-step guide lives on our internal wiki.

wiki page, baguf-kahap: https://confluence.tolvaqsys.internal/browse/display/projects/8d5f528f

## Authentication

The PixVault image cache currently leaks memory under sustained load, and the diagnostic harness we use to reproduce it requires authenticated access to the internal HeapTrace collector. Please read this section fully before running the harness, because an unauthenticated run will silently skip allocation sampling and produce misleading flat graphs. Export the credential into your shell environment only for the duration of the session, and never write it into a config file. The HeapTrace key for the staging collector follows.

app token of fajop-fahif = qvz4-AnML